LSUHSC Department of Otolaryngology – Head and Neck Surgery
Research Associate 2
Baton Rouge, Louisiana
The Department of Otolaryngology – Head & Neck Cancer at LSU Health Sciences Center in New Orleans is seeking a self-motivated individual for the position of Research Associate in Baton Rouge, Louisiana. Functioning somewhat independently, incumbent is responsible for maintaining the efficient operation of the laboratory and performing/executing experiments independently. It is also anticipated they will assist Principal Investigator with summarization, analysis and organization of data for publications and the education and guidance of students and resident physicians rotating through the lab. In addition, they may assist with preparation of grant application. They may provide supervision and guidance to junior level technicians.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ree in Basic Science or health related field
- Three years of experience
or
- Master’s degree
- Some experience
- Experience in pre-clinical and/or translational research laboratory
- Knowledge of in vitro and in vivo experimental techniques
- Familiarity with western blot, PCR, cell culture, flow cytometry and immunohistochemistry
- Experience with the operation and maintenance of laboratory equipment (freezers, incubators, centrifuges, microscopes, etc)
